It advertises facilitation services for comprehensive control services and technical facility management for various properties managed by BIM - Berliner Immobilienmanagement GmbH of the Berlin Police of the Directorates 1 & 2 in 2 lots. The advertised scope of services essentially refers to services for operational management in facility management (including property management, documentation & reporting, IT-based services, claim management) as well as technical building management (including operational services, technical object operation, recurring inspections, repair, tree show, energy management) for the technical equipment.
The management object consists of 20 properties with a total of approx. 338,000 m
Directorate 1: 10 objects, 139 467 m
The uses within the portfolio form the focus on properties of the Berlin police (including police stations, guards, police school, training centers). The sub-portfolio poses a particular challenge due to the nature of the use of real estate and on the other hand by the socially and politically relevant activities performed by the user. The objects of ongoing management are the complexity of the structural and technical conditions, the specific usage requirements as well as the type and complexity of the service in terms of the number of participants and interfaces.
As part of its property management services, the contractor must ensure the fulfillment of the obligations of the contractor for further infrastructural trades within his control and steering services. The contractor coordinates and controls the relevant technical and infrastructural services as the point of contact and interface "object management" between the AG and the user and is available to both the AG and the AN as the responsible contact person.
